Bernard likes to walk and be alone in his leisure time, which is extremely odd for his society. Lenina, on the other hand, loves to be around people. It is clear that they are not well matched. Even when it comes to soma, the official drug of <em>Brave New World</em>'s society, they disagree: Lenina loves it and uses it all the time to make herself feel better, while Bernard resents the false happiness that it gives him.
